What a Big Data Business Model Looks Like

January 18, 2013

According to the Harvard Business Review Blog, the three main elements of a Big Data business model are creating differentiated offerings,  brokering the information and building networks to deliver data where it’s needed, when it’s needed. http://www.istockphoto.com/vector/abstract-data-background-40175548?st=232e38d

General Purpose Taxonomy of Chinese Accounting Standards (CAS) Granted “Acknowledged” Status

December 18, 2012

XBRL International (XII) today announced that the General Purpose Taxonomy of Chinese Accounting Standards (CAS) has been granted “Acknowledged” status by the Taxonomy Recognition Task Force. XII’s multi-step Taxonomy Recognition Process validates the conformance of a taxonomy to the XBRL specification, determines that a taxonomy has been correctly authored, has had sufficient input from the […]
